A humorous and poignant reflection on human habits and addictions, Joy (World Premiere) examines humanity's yearning for moments of elation amidst despair and offers intimate flashes into the mental and physical states of each cast member. Joy is choreographed by Ate9s Artistic Director Danielle Agami with music composed by Isaiah Gage.
